BACKGROUND:
The Youth Category on the Advisory Committee on the Employment and Economic
Status of Women has been vacant for several months. Ms. Berger is the only
applicant for the seat. The ACEESW has interviewed Ms. Berger and recommends
her appointment. Our Committee concurs with this recommendation.

Attached for your consideration is an application submitted by Lee Annette Berger for
appointment to the Youth Category, and applications from Mollie Fujioka, Wanda Harris,
and Joan Leslie, for reappoint to the Senior Women Category, Women's Organization
Category, and Traditional Professional Category respectively on the Advisory Committee
on the Employment and Economic Status of Women (ACEESW).
A press release announcing vacancies, including the Youth Category, was sent to
newspapers, to person's listed on the Women's Coalition and ACEESW's interested party
lists, and to high schools and to all colleges in Contra Costa County; approximately 85
notices of vacancies were issued. Ms. Berger's application (attached) is the only one
submitted for the Youth Category. The term of membership is through 2/28/94. The
ACEESW recommends the appointment of Ms. Berger to the Youth Category vacancy.
She is a student at Saint Mary's College in Moraga, majoring in business with a minor
in communications. She is currently a Junior class Senator at St. Mary's College, a
member of the Health committee and Media board, and the Director of Public Affairs for
the on campus radio station, KSMC.
Our Membership Review. Committee interviewed the applicant and explained the work of
the ACEESW, activities undertaken and issues targeted by the ACEESW, and membership
attendance requirements. Ms. Berger has attended several of our meetings. She is
very interested in serving on the ACEESW and has indicated that she has the time
required to participate on the ACEESW.
The Board also needs to make three appointments to the Advisory Committee on the
Employment and Economic Status of Women (ACEESW) for positions whose terms expire
on 2/28/91. All of the current incumbents have submitted their application for
reappointment (attached) and each of their reappointments has been fully endorsed by
the ACEESW.
